P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To solve the problem that the print start timing may be shifted by at most 1 line because the detection signal of each printed matter under carriage is asynchronous with an external sync signal (e.g. pulse signal from an encoder fixed to a conveyor) or a signal (internal sync signal) obtained by counting the atomization period of ink particle over 1 line and a digital error (1 period of sync signal) is present between the detection signal of each printed matter and the sync signal. SOLUTION: Digital error between a detection signal of each printed matter and a sync signal can be reduced by a factor of N (1 period of a reference clock) as compared with a conventional case by providing means for generating the reference timing of each line by dividing the frequency of a reference clock having a period equal to N (an integer of 1 or above) times that of each line, and means for synchronizing the detection signal of a printed matter with the reference timing of each line through the reference clock, and the shift of print start timing can be limited to at most 1/N line.
